Kiwanis Education – Heritage Society

The third type of honor displayed on our Honor Banner is the Heritage Society.  The Kiwanis International Foundation established the Heritage society to recognize individuals who named the Foundation in their estate plans.  As a main source of endowment support, Heritage Society gifts ensure future financial stability of the Foundation.  Membership is offered to individuals who signify their intent to Provide a “planned gift” to the Kiwanis International Foundation Endowment Fund or Make an outright charitable gift of at least $5,000(US).
